Creative Communities of the World Forums

The peer to peer support community for media production professionals.

Activity Forums Adobe After Effects Expressions Point on 2D plane, to point in 3D space

  • Point on 2D plane, to point in 3D space

    Posted by Edwin Van den akker on November 9, 2018 at 10:50 am

    I have been struggling with this one for a while:

    I have a 2D image, a map of Europe. I want to have a point on that map to become a 3D point of interest in my comp.
    I have placed the 2D map in my composition but don’t know how to go from there.

    What I know is:
    – a point, on my 2D image
    – the position, anchor and rotation of my 2D map in 3D space.
    – dimensions of my composition

    What I try to find an expression for:
    – convert this 2D point on the map to a 3D position
    – convert the 3D point to the 2D screen position

    To be able to adjust:
    – a null, representing the Point Of Interest for a camera.
    – a 2D adjustment layer to create a vignette around the point of interest

    Figuring this one out is giving me a headache!
    Any thoughts?

    Alex Printz replied 7 years, 6 months ago 3 Members · 2 Replies
  • 2 Replies
  • Kalleheikki Kannisto

    November 9, 2018 at 12:43 pm

    My thought is that if you turn the 2D layer into a 3D layer you don’t need any expressions other than the one that links the point of interest to the null. As long as you keep the POI null on the 2D plane, not moving it along the z axis, it should work nicely that way.

    Kalleheikki Kannisto
    Senior Graphic Designer

  • Alex Printz

    November 9, 2018 at 4:23 pm

    Agreed with Kallehikki, 2D should only be used for some necessary effects, and the 3D layer should be clamped down to your map, and scripts should be pulling the 3D data to the 2D null and the camera. You should not be pushing 2D data back to the 3D null.

    Since there was too many steps/scripts to try and instruct, I just build a demo version for how I would do this.

    12881_mapparentedcamera.aep.zip

    Alex Printz
    Mograph Designer

We use anonymous cookies to give you the best experience we can.
Our Privacy policy | GDPR Policy